The post showed the whole Jammu and Kashmir region, including PoK, as part of India. It also depicted Aksai Chin, which China claims, within India’s boundaries.

The map was posted last week on the USTR’s official X account alongside the announcement of an interim trade agreement framework between India and US. It was later taken down without any explanation.
